Man wearing ankle monitor runs over 13-year-old, leaves her to die, FL cops say

Genesis Webber, 13, died at the scene of the crash, the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office said in a news release.

A man out on bond and wearing an ankle monitor has been identified as the driver who ran over a 13-year-old girl and drove away without stopping, according to Florida investigators.

The crash happened after dark Tuesday, Sept. 30, on Arlington Road North in Jacksonville, and Genesis Webber died at the scene, the Jacksonville Sheriff’s Office said in an Oct. 2 news release.

“Surveillance footage from the area showed a truck veering off the road, hitting Genesis on the sidewalk, crashing through a chain-link fence, and continuing on,” the sheriff’s office said.

Genesis was a seventh grader, walking home after getting off an after-school activity bus, WTLV reported.

“She wasn’t doing anything wrong. She was just walking home from her bus stop, as she does every day,” her mother, Shardee Webber, told the station.

A Traffic Homicide Unit investigation found evidence linking the crash to 54-year-old Andre Myers, who “was out on bond on felony charges and wearing an ankle monitor,” the sheriff’s office said.

“Our Corrections Department joined in our investigation by providing locations where Myers frequents,” officials said. “Late Wednesday night, District 2 Patrol officers located Myers asleep inside his truck. Our officers arrested him.”

Myers is charged with leaving the scene of a fatal crash on public or private property without rendering aid, officials said.

A funeral for Genesis has yet to be scheduled, according to a fundraising campaign for expenses.

“There are no words for the pain I feel right now: my heart is broken, and I am just trying to breathe through each moment,” Shardee Webber wrote on the fundraising page.
